The Cowboys and Indian Shorts were pre-episode bumpers for "Pinkeye" through "Mecha-Streisand". It was first released on the VHS volumes, and then on the First Season DVD. In the bumpers, Trey Parker and Matt Stone are dressed as cowboys and talk in the stereotypical cowboy accent. They are accompanied by a stereotypical Native American who is very cryptic. Again, like other pre-episode bumpers, they mockingly explain what the episode is about. Matt and Trey usually bully the Indian. The shorts are overly grainy and monochrome, to reflect that of the old western shows, such as Gunsmoke.
